• 游戏服务器架构与优化
21年品牌 40万+商家 超1.5亿件商品

游戏服务器架构与优化

正版新书 新华官方库房直发 可开电子发票

49.77 6.3折 79 全新

库存2件

江苏南京
认证卖家担保交易快速发货售后保障

作者蔡能 著

出版社机械工业出版社

ISBN9787111595472

出版时间2018-04

版次1

装帧平装

开本16开

纸张胶版纸

页数314页

定价79元

货号SC:9787111595472

上书时间2024-12-03

问典书店

四年老店
已实名 已认证 进店 收藏店铺

   商品详情   

品相描述:全新
全新正版 提供发票
商品描述
作者简介:
蔡能,资历服务器底层技术专家和游戏服务器开发专家,有超过20年的编码和团队管理经验,是网易的早期员工之一。
精彩内容:
Preface?前    言为什么要写这本书在人们的观念中,游戏行业是一个既火爆又赚钱的行业,而游戏开发在非游戏开发人员的心里,则是比较神奇的存在。隔行如隔山,游戏究竟是如何开发的?游戏服务器究竟又是怎样工作的?软件服务器后台开发人员对于游戏服务器的开发充满兴趣,而对于本身就是游戏开发者的人来说,对于更深层次的服务器逻辑,各种类型游戏服务器的区分和编写,各种平台的优化,都需要进行更进一步的了解。    作为游戏开发人员,H5 Game和Flash Game之间通信的差异在哪里?MMORPG的服务器究竟该怎么编写?HTTPS通信和普通HTTPS协议有何区分?如何进行分布式编程?如何提高游戏服务器的高并发量?这些都是需要重点关心的问题。    不仅仅是游戏开发人员,作为普通后台开发人员,配置负载均衡,利用后台程序之间的相互通信进行负载,也是比较关心的问题。现今琳琅满目的开发包、开发工具,让这些事情变得事半功倍,在这样的情况下,如何利用现有的工具来进行配置,提高并发量,或者如何利用分布式计算来提高业务效率、工作效率,尽其所能地发挥工具的优选效率,也成为我们必须面对并解决的问题。    对于运维人员来说,面对的不仅仅是服务于程序员的各种后台配置,也需要集群配置、HTTPS,甚至各种类型数据库的配置。    针对以上提到的所有问题,本书会进行深入挖掘。    本书中99%使用Python语言进行代码或者伪代码的编写和说明,为什么使用Python?这是因为虽然开发游戏服务器的语言多种多样,包括C/C++、Python、Node.J
...
内容简介:
《游戏服务器架构与优化》是一部从实操的角度讲解各种类型游戏和应用的服务器的架构、设计、开发和优化的著作。
作者蔡能是资历的游戏服务器技术专家和底层技术专家,有20余年开发和管理经验,曾在网易工作7年,参与过各种类型游戏的研发。
本书针对MMORPG、SLG、卡牌、3D虚拟社区等各种游戏,以及App、深度学习服务、商城等各种应用对应的服务器的研发和优化给出了具体的指导意见。从单机到集群,从基础的网络编程到分布式架构,由浅入深、前后呼应,整本书内容前后贯穿、逻辑缜密,对于开发和运维人员来说相当实用。
全书共12章,分为三个部分:
第―部分(靠前~3章)网络和服务器
本书以Python为描述语言,所以首先详细讲解了Python中的网络编程模块,然后讲解了与服务器相关的通信加密、WebSocket、多线程等技术。
第二部分(第4~5章)存储和数据库
这部分首先讲解了数据库存储的基础知识,如内存数据同步、数据备份与恢复、SQLite等;然后重点介绍了高并发服务器的存储方案、高速缓存方案、二进制缓存方案、大规模计算方案,以及基于区块链技术的存储方案。
第三部分(第6~12章)服务器架构及其方案
第6章和第7章介绍了服务器的架构演变以及不同类型的游戏服务器各自是如何交互的;第8章和第9章详细讲解了游戏大厅和实时交互服务器的架构、开发和优化;靠前0章讲解了天梯和经济系统的开发与设计;靠前1章讲解了服务器的承载量以及客户端的优化方案;靠前2章介绍了与分布式服务器相关的技术。
目录:
前言
第一部分  网络和服务器
第1章  Python网络编程模块
1.1  Python Socket
1.1.1  Socket套接字
1.1.2  SOCK_STREAM、SOCK_DGRAM
1.1.3  阻塞和非阻塞模式
1.2  服务器端其他Socket方法
1.2.1  bind和listen
1.2.2  setsockopt
1.3  客户端Socket
1.4  通用的Socket方法
1.4.1  recv和send
1.4.2  recvfrom和sendto
1.5  SimpleHTTPServer和BaseHTTPServer
1.5.1  SimpleHTTPServer
1.5.2  BaseHTTPServer
1.6  urllib和urllib2
1.6.1  urllib.urlopen和urllib2.urlopen
1.6.2  urllib2中的GET和POST方法
1.7  事件驱动框架Twisted
1.7.1  Reactor模式
1.7.2  run、stop和callLater
1.7.3&nb
...

   相关推荐   

—  没有更多了  —

以下为对购买帮助不大的评价

全新正版 提供发票
此功能需要访问孔网APP才能使用
暂时不用
打开孔网APP